**The Sound Gallery** is a **not-for-profit DJ platform and creative community** based in Brunswick, Melbourne. It acts like an **art gallery for music**, treating DJs and performers as the artists and their sets as immersive, curated exhibitions.
Since its launch, The Sound Gallery has:
– **Amplified underrepresented voices** in the electronic music scene, particularly POC and LGBTQ+ artists.
– **Provided emerging artists with professional, high-quality platforms** to perform, film, and showcase their music to wider audiences.
– **Fostered an inclusive, supportive community**, offering workshops, mentorship, and networking opportunities.
– **Operated entirely free for artists**, ensuring accessibility and equality regardless of social media following or commercial recognition.
Through these initiatives, The Sound Gallery has helped **build careers, strengthen local creative networks, and bring diverse music to broader audiences**, while maintaining a culture of diversity, equality, and artistic integrity.
